Bunker Hill, WV Radon Facts
Situated in Berkeley County within the Hagerstown Metro area, Bunker Hill recorded an average radon level of 14.0 pCi/L based on available testing data. This reading significantly exceeds the EPA action level of 4.0 pCi/L, reflecting the area's limestone and dolomite geology that creates high radon potential. Homeowners in the 25413 zip code should prioritize radon testing and mitigation given these elevated regional readings.
Based on 1 user-submitted radon test for homes in Bunker Hill, WV. The EPA recommends taking action at or above 4.0 pCi/L.
